The battle between Tak and Toshiya "God Arm" Joshima continues when Tak's abilities are truly put to the test in the most epic race of his life! Toshiya's one-handed steering technique has thrown Tak completely off his game as he desperately tries to keep up with the elusive racing veteran. Not even Ry has much confidence that Tak can beat Toshiya. Tak's only salvation may be to use the ditch to pass...but can the Eight Six survive such a dangerous maneuver?

Takumi Fujiwara
An 18-year-old with a passion for driving, Tak began his motoring career by delivering tofu every morning to a hotel. He was trained by his father.


Bunta Fujiwara
Owner of a tofu restaurant, Bunta is Tak's dad. He is the mysterious driver who holds the fastest downhill record in Akina.


Natalie Mogi
She is Tak's love interest and goes to the same school as Tak and Iggy.


Iggy Takeuchi
Iggy is Tak's best friend. He works with Tak at the gas station.


Shuichi Shigeno

Something magical happens when Shigeno-sensei touches pencil to paper and begins to render the street poetics of drifting, oversteering, powersliding, and studder cuts. His visual palette in Initial D is grace personified - characters, cars, and movement leap off the page with power ... and with an economy of stroke that is stunning.

A veteran manga-ka (manga artist), Shigeno-sensei is also known as the creator of an earlier series on motorbike racing called Bari Bari Densetsu.
